The Art Workshops favour individual approach and the work program was modified for each participant, always in accordance with individual desires and psychological and physical abilities, thus allowing the recognition of participants’ own affinities and expressive abilities. Today, the Art Workshops are self-sustainable, which was achieved by sale of its works of art. During the last few years, we have had a unique opportunity to host several artists in the Home “Dr Dragisa Vitosevic� and to present their art works to participants of the Art Workshop. As a part of those activities, Branko Pavic, an artist and professor at the Faculty of Architecture in Belgrade, and Dusan Rajic, a young artist and student of architecture, were invited as guests within the Art Workshop. At the Faculty of Architecture in Belgrade there is a long tradition of art workshops within the Painting Cabinet (Workshop 301) which are a place of experimentation with different media and the possibilities of artistic expression in the borderline area between art and architecture.
